In recent years, the average conversion efficiency of solar panels has increased from 15% to more than 21%. Since two main factors determining the efficiency of solar panels are: the efficiency of photovoltaic cells (based on silicon type and cell design), and total panel efficiency (based on configuration, panel size, and cell layout).

Solar panels are essential to any solar energy system, converting sunlight into usable electricity. The efficiency and output of a solar panel are crucial factors that directly impact the overall performance of a solar system.
Intensity is determined by the angle and location of the sun in the sky. The inclination and intensity of the sun are influenced by your region also, which overall influences the efficiency of solar panels.
